Title:

Uncle Josh at the museum

Performer(s):

Cal Stewart (as Uncle Josh).

Issue Number/Label:

3889: Edison Gold Moulded Record

Year of Release:

[1902]



Audio:

Stream cylinder 4401:
Download: MP3 file (2-4 MB) (Usage info)



Note:

Edison Gold Moulded Record: 3889.

Note:

An established title from the brown wax series (1896-1901) made over by the gold moulded process.

Note:

Year of release from "Edison Cylinder Records, 1889 - 1912" by Allen Koenigsberg, second edition (1987).

Note:

Comic monologue.

Personal Name:

Stewart, Cal, 1856-1919.

Subject:

Humorous recitations.

Original Item Location:

Special Coll., Performing Arts - Cylinder 4401
